AI Summary
-
Authorizes the Comptroller to transmit Penny Trust Fund proceeds annually to the Department of Public Health upon application of the State Health Officer, with 50% for infant mortality/child health programs and 50% for indigent health care.
-
Authorizes the Comptroller to transmit Penny Trust Fund proceeds to the State Board of Education upon application of the State Superintendent of Education for disease prevention programs in public schools through a grant application process.
-
Defines "earnings" as 90 percent of the prior fiscal year's earnings of the Penny Trust Fund and appropriates accumulated earnings from fiscal year 2012 forward to fund approved applications and proposals.
-
Establishes the Board of Control of the Penny Trust Fund consisting of the Governor, State Treasurer, State Health Officer, State Superintendent of Education, and State Auditor with duties to review grant applications, award grants, and approve expenditure proposals.
-
Becomes effective January 1, 2013.
Legislative Description
Penny Trust Fund (PTF), Comptroller authorized to transmit funds from PTF to State Board of Education, Secs. 41-15A-2, 41-15A-6 am'd.
